6 WHAT IS DCKV TECHNOLOGY FOR A HOOD? (Demand Control Kitchen Ventilation)
7 KEY COMPONENTS: TEMPERATURE SENSOR Senses temperature changes in the hood & ductwork Used for both cooking & auto on / off capability Programmable temperature spans Ease of installation in hood ductwork or top of hood
8 KEY COMPONENTS: OPTIC SENSOR Blue Light Optical Sensors Senses extremely small smoke & steam particles in the hood Ease of installation Auto calibration Ease of cleaning & responsiveness

10 KEY COMPONENTS: MODULATING DAMPER Retrofitted into pre-existing ductwork Adjustable to fit existing conditions Fully-closed to fully-open in under 4 seconds Access panel installed when needed Offers additional energy savings

13 KEY FEATURES Temperature sensors, Optic sensors & Modulating Dampers Prep Mode, Cooking Mode, Cooldown, & Idle Constant auto calibration of Optic sensors Automatic On, Off & sensor monitoring Ease of maintenance & cleaning Integration with Building Automation System Versatility of component installation
14 APPLICATIONS BOTH NEW CONSTRUCTION & RETROFIT ALL HOOD SIZES & TYPES ALL EXHAUST FANS & MAKE-UP AIR UNITS WITH 3-PHASE MOTORS
15 FOLLOWING ALL CODES FOLLOWING ALL STANDARDS NFPA96 National Fire Protection Association IMC International Mechanical Code Access panel for dampers Devices with duct penetration listed UL1978 Min air velocity 500ft/min in any duct Air balancing UL710 Exhaust hoods for commercial equipment UL1978 Grease ducts UL2017 General-purpose signaling devices and systems Lower exhaust air volume when not cooking Listed dampers permitted in ducts
16 ENERGY SAVINGS & BENEFITS
17 ENERGY SAVINGS & BENEFITS Average new fan speed of 65% (Temp & Optics) Average new fan speed of 50% (Temp, Optics & MD) Conditional air savings Up to 70% Average payback 1 to 3 years Improved Safety with auto on & off capability Improved Comfort with reduced hood air noise Sustainability by helping to achieve LEED credits Can qualify for local Utility Rebates
18 CASE STUDY: RESTAURANT SCENARIO Local restaurant 1 hood 2HP exhaust fan 1HP MUA fan Retrofit Install time: 2 nights
19 CASE STUDY: RESTAURANT SCENARIO Installed cost: $9, Motor operating savings: Heating savings: Cooling savings: $1,001.00/year $2,319.00/year $24.00/year TOTAL SAVINGS: PAYBACK PERIOD: PAYBACK WITH UTILITY REBATE: $3,344.00/year 3.0 years 1.5 years
